    Analysis of a Low Speed Flexible Flat Land Thrust Bearing

    Abstract: The problem of a flexible flat land thrust bearing is studied here. The bearing consists of a flexible circular plate running against a rigid flat surface. Point loads are applied to the plate at equally spaced locations causing deflection of the plate. The deflection of the plate creates the converging clearances necessary for hydrodynamic lubrication. The fluid film between the disk and the plate is treated as incompressible. Results are presented in terms of normalized variables enabling the design of a broad range of bearings based on this mechanism.
